Sanskrit is an ancient language of India, still used in Hindu religious services (like Latin used to be in Christian services). Many modern Indian languages are derived from Sanskrit. It is an Indo-Aryan language and there are many similarities between it and other classical languages like Latin (e.g. Deva in Sanskrit, Deos in Latin and Theos in Greek; Pita/Pater/Patir for father; Mata/Mater/Mater for mother; Vid/Videre - to know or see). Veda means sacred knowledge and the Vedas are the ancient Hindu scriptures (like Bible in Christianity).
